探索Java EE 7:企业级Java开发的新里程碑
1. 引言
在当今全球竞争激烈的商业环境中,企业需要应用程序来满足日益复杂的业务需求。全球化使得企业的运营跨越多个大陆,24/7全天候在线,涉及多个国家和地区,拥有多个数据中心和国际化的系统,这些系统必须处理不同的货币和时区。同时,企业还需要降低服务响应时间、确保数据存储的安全可靠,并提供多种移动和Web界面给客户、员工和供应商。
为了应对这些挑战,企业需要一种稳健且高效的技术平台,Java EE 7正是为此而生。它不仅继承了Java EE 6的精华,还引入了许多新特性,使得开发变得更加简单、直观。Java EE 7包含近30个规范,覆盖了企业层、Web层和互操作性等多个方面,为企业开发提供了全面的支持。
2. Java EE 7的关键特性
2.1 简洁性与易用性
Java EE 7在设计上更加注重简洁性和易用性,解决了早期版本中的一些复杂性和冗余问题。通过引入诸如上下文和依赖注入(CDI 1.1)、Bean验证(Bean Validation 1.1)等新特性,开发者可以更轻松地构建和维护应用程序。此外,Java EE 7还优化了EJB 3.2、JPA 2.1等核心组件,使得它们更易于使用。
2.2 企业层规范
Java EE 7在企业层引入了多个重要规范,这些规范极大地增强了平台的功能和灵活性。以下是其中一些关键规范:
- CDI 1.1 :提供了强大的依赖注入和上下文管理功能,使得组件之间的协作更加灵活。
- Bean Val
超级会员免费看
订阅专栏 解锁全文
888

被折叠的 条评论
为什么被折叠?



